employee recognition and awards programs And much more Position
Summary: Facilitates the safe and efficient performance of surgical
procedures.
Reports to: Director Surgical Services Responsibilities of the
Position Prepares surgical operating suite with drapes, solutions,
instruments, equipment, and supplies. Ensures good working order of
equipment and instruments. Assists with preparing, transporting,
positioning, and draping patients. Passes instruments to physician
during surgery. Continually accounts for number and location of
instruments and supplies during surgery. Receives and processes
specimens for delivery to the laboratory Other tasks and duties as
assigned. Minimum Education High school diploma or equivalent is
required. Completion of an accredited surgical
technologist/surgical tech program is required.
Certifications/Licenses Certified Surgical Technologist
(CST)/Certified Surgical Tech (NCCT) certification is required.
Active Basic Life Support (BLS) through the American Heart
Association (AHA) is required upon hire. Required Skills Critical
thinking skills, decisive judgment, and the ability to work with
minimal supervision. EEOC Statement Maria Parham Health is
